Based on signs and signs and symptoms, such as evidence of head injury or a new focal neurologic deficit, computed tomography or MRI of the mind might be indicated. An assessment for sources of syncope need to be carried out just if there is solid uncertainty, as in the instance of recurrent, unusual falls
Health care service providers utilize a loss risk analysis to identify your threat aspects for dropping and make helpful recommendations. A fall risk analysis is essential because understanding which factors raise your possibilities of dropping helps you: Decrease your threat of falling or harming on your own.
Maximize your capacity to move and be energetic. Preserve a healthy, independent life. All grownups 65 years and older should have a first fall threat screening. Your doctor could ask you whether you: Feel unsteady when standing or walking. Have actually dropped in the past year. Stress over dropping. If you answer yes to any one of these concerns, your health care company will certainly recommend an additional, much more detailed examination.

A requires using a confirmed tool that scientists have actually examined to be helpful in naming the causes of falls in a person. The level of autumn danger can be identified using the assessment of intrinsic and extrinsic aspects.
People are more probable to drop once again if they have actually sustained several drops in the past six months. The older population is at raised danger of fall-related readmissions based on a research recognizing the aspects predictive of repeat falls linked outcomes (Prabhakaran et al., 2020). Individuals with damaged recognition and disorientation might not comprehend where they are or what to do to help themselves.
In addition, confusion and impaired judgment enhance the individual's opportunity of dropping. The capability of individuals to protect themselves from falls is influenced by such aspects as age and development. Older individuals with weak muscles are extra likely to fall than those who maintain muscle strength, flexibility, find and endurance. These modifications consist of minimized visual function, impaired color understanding, adjustment in center of mass, unsteady stride, lowered muscle mass toughness, lowered endurance, modified depth assumption, and postponed response and reaction times.

Much less contrast sensitivity was fairly connected with both boosted prices of falls and other injuries, while lowered aesthetic acuity was just connected with raised fall rate (Wood et al., 2011). Sensory assumption my website of ecological stimuli is critical to safety and security. Vision and hearing disability restriction the person's capability to perceive threats in the environments.
Older grownups who have bad balance or problem strolling are more likely to drop. These problems may be related to absence of exercise or a neurological cause, joint inflammation, or various other clinical problems and treatments. A crucial threat variable highlighted in a study is that adults with rheumatoid arthritis are at high risk of drops, consisting of inflamed and tender reduced extremity joints, fatigue, and you can try this out use of psychotropic medications (Stanmore et al., 2013).
